猿代码 — 科研/AI模型/高性能计算
0

高效、简单、快速:CUDA算法优化三重优势

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


高效、简单、快速:CUDA算法优化三重优势


在当今信息爆炸的时代,计算机技术的快速发展使得各行各业都离不开大数据处理。而在这个过程中,高效、简单和快速成为了每个人追求的目标。特别是在数据科学和人工智能领域,CUDA算法优化以其卓越的性能和灵活性备受推崇。本文将介绍CUDA算法优化的三重优势,帮助读者更好地理解并应用该技术。


首先,CUDA算法优化具有高效性。CUDA(Compute Unified Device Architecture)是一种由NVIDIA开发的并行计算平台和编程模型。相较于传统的串行计算方式,CUDA可以利用图形处理器(GPU)的强大计算能力来加速任务的执行。通过充分利用GPU内部大量的核心和内存带宽,CUDA算法可以显著提高计算性能。这一优势使得CUDA算法在大数据处理、机器学习和科学计算等领域得到广泛应用。


其次,CUDA算法优化具有简单性。相比于其他并行计算框架,CUDA提供了简洁而直观的编程模型。基于C/C++语言,开发者可以使用熟悉的语法和工具来实现CUDA算法。此外,NVIDIA还提供了丰富的开发文档和示例代码,使得初学者能够快速上手。由于CUDA算法的简单性,开发者可以更加专注于算法本身的设计和优化,而无需过多关注底层硬件细节。


最后,CUDA算法优化具有快速性。GPU作为一种并行处理器,其计算速度远远超过传统的中央处理器(CPU)。通过合理地设计和优化CUDA算法,可以充分发挥GPU的计算能力,从而实现更快的任务执行。例如,在图像处理领域,使用CUDA算法可以将图像滤波的时间从几分钟缩短到几秒钟甚至更短。这种快速性使得CUDA算法在对计算时间要求较高的应用场景中具有明显的优势。


综上所述,CUDA算法优化具备高效、简单和快速的三重优势。其在大数据处理、机器学习和科学计算等领域的广泛应用,为我们带来了更好的计算体验和更高的工作效率。随着技术的进一步发展,CUDA算法优化将继续发挥重要作用,推动计算机科学的不断创新和进步。


本文从高效、简单和快速三个关键词出发,讲述了CUDA算法优化的重要性和优势。通过这种方式,读者可以更好地了解并应用该技术。希望本文对您有所启发,为您在数据科学和人工智能领域的工作带来帮助。如果您对CUDA算法优化有更多疑问或想进一步探讨相关话题,请随时与我们联系。我们期待与您的交流和合作!

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


说点什么...

已有0条评论

最新评论...

本文作者
2023-10-2 22:56
  • 0
    粉丝
  • 141
    阅读
  • 0
    回复
作者其他文章
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)